Definition of TARNISHING
To oxidize or discolor due to oxidation.
"Careful storage of silver will prevent it from tarnishing."
To soil, sully, damage or compromise
"He is afraid that he will tarnish his reputation if he disagrees."
To lose its lustre or attraction; to become dull.
The act by which something is tarnished.
